## Sweepstack Environments

Hey support folks — Sweepstack, our data-retention sweeper, runs in three environments: sandbox, staging, and prod. Sandbox deletes nothing (dry-run only), staging sweeps a cloned dataset, and prod does the real thing on a nightly schedule. If a customer asks what prod is actually running with, here are the current settings.

settings of tawep-kafof:
[istael]
host = istael.zemvarcorp.corp
user = istael_svc
database = istael_prod

## Vendor Note: Checkout Load Testing

We use Thundercask (vendor) for load testing the Pinwheel checkout flow. Contract renews each spring; keep the scenario files in our repo, not their portal — we learned that the hard way. Rate limits on the sandbox are generous but not unlimited. For renewals, billing hiccups, or new test capacity, email their account desk.

escalation mailbox, bagef-bagag: oliax.drumir.jorath@crelvolabs.test

Subject: Memtrace cut-over complete

Team,

Cut-over to Memtrace v2 for GPU memory profiling finished last night. Old v1 agents are disabled; any tickets referencing v1 dashboards should be closed as resolved-by-migration. Sampling overhead is now under 2% and allocation traces include kernel names. Known gap: profiles older than 30 days were not migrated. Point customers at the v2 docs for setup questions. For reference when troubleshooting, the agent now runs with the following configuration.

settings of bagaf-bawip:
[aldax]
port = 5000
region = south-4
host = aldax.brasklabs.corp
team = brivan
timeout_ms = 2000
retries = 2

Subject: On-call handover — incremental rebuilds

Handing off to Priya. Quick summary for the release manager: the Brimstack incremental static rebuild pipeline is healthy, but partial rebuilds occasionally skip pages touched by shared layout changes. Workaround is a full rebuild, which takes ~40 minutes — I triggered one at 14:00 and it cleared the stale pages. Dependency-graph fix is in review; hold the Thursday release until it merges. If anything drifts before then, contact the build platform rotation at the address below.

pager mailbox: praox@qorvelsys.internal